SH DESCRIPTION
PP
This script allows to centralize the many program calls necessary to
completely compile a LaTeX document. In particular, the multiple calls of the
\\fBlatex\\fP command necessary in order to create a table of contents, a
bibliography or an index are carried out automatically. Are also managed the
call of the programs \\fBbibtex\\fP and \\fBmakeindex\\fP as well as the
vizualisation of the resulting file (in DVI, PostScript or PDF format) by
calling an external program.
PP
It is possible to compile documents wich use the \\fB\\input\\fP and
\\fB\\include\\fP commands to make references to some external files and that in a
transparent way by compiling only the main source file.
PP
Once compilation done, the temporary files are erased (option \\fB-no-tmp\\fP)
or preserved (option \\fB-tmp\\fP). The DVI file generated by LaTeX can then
directly be converted to the PostScript or PDF formats.
PP
This script also provides the stressing of the French characters by the
intermediary of an external C program (named \\fBtex8to7\\fP) and provided with
the script. It also manages the C cedilla as well as the replacement of the
quotation marks by the \\fB\\\\og\\fP and \\fB\\\\fg\\fP commands (supposing that the
quotation marks are coupled). The quotation marks may be imbricated by using
accodances for distinguishing the different quotation mark couples. For example,
the text :
PP
The quotation marks \"may be {\"imbricated\"} by using accodances\".
PP
is a correct example.
PP
The default options (preferences) are saved in the personal directory of the
user, in the file \\fB~/.shlatex\\fP. See section FILES to know the synthax of
this file.

SH \"COMPILATION ERRORS\"
PP
If option \\fB-no-m\\fP is used, if LaTeX compilation error occurs, the script
seems to get stuck. One can stop it by typing command line options (\"x\" for
ignore, \"q\" for quit, ...) without viewing the messages, or by typing \"Ctrl^C\".
In the two cases, the error messages will be shown afterwards. This imperfection
is due to the choice of not printing the \\fBlatex\\fP program messages by
default. However, the problem exists only if the interaction mode allows LaTeX
to stop on errors (wich is not the case, for instance if the \\fB\\\\nonstopmode\\fP
command is used).
PP
Anyway, it is possible to force display of the \\fBlatex\\fP messages by using
the option \\fB-m\\fP instead of the option \\fB-no-m\\fP.

SH \"KNOWN PROBLEMS\"
SS \"BoundingBox\"
PP
While inserting an image with the command \\fB\\\\includegraphics\\fP, it is
necessary to specify the \"boundingbox\" as argument of the command, unless
compilation doesn't work. Here is an exemple :
PP
\\\\includegraphics[bb=0 0 100 200]{image.eps}
SS \"External files\"
If you want external file inclusion to work properly, you have to put the
\\fB\\\\input\\fP and \\fB\\\\include\\fP commands on a single line in the file
\\fIsourceFile.tex\\fP.
